Problems solved by technology

There are two problems in the actual use of the current real-time simulation system for commercial or scientific research: First, the simulator can only output voltage or current signals within the rated range, the signal type is single and the output channels are limited, and the signal types of the underlying equipment are diverse and The quantity is huge; Second, the difference in the signal transfer requirements of the underlying equipment of different projects makes the real-time simulation system interface boards tend to be customized and specialized, and there are problems such as poor versatility, long customization cycle, and high cost of use.

Abstract

The invention provides a real-time simulation system signal switching universal board card. The real-time simulation system signal switching universal board card comprises an interface box, a universal bottom plate and board card bodies. The universal bottom plate and the board card bodies are arranged in the interface box; each board card body is provided with a DB37 interface and a CD96 interface; a digital quantity input board card, a digital quantity output board card, an optical input board card and an optical output board card are respectively provided with an FPGA module. Each FPGA module comprises an FPGA chip and a bus communication driving chip. A CD96 needle groove, a CAN bus and an M-LVDS bus communication channel are arranged on the universal bottom plate; the board card performs signal interaction with a simulation machine through the DB37 interface; the board card is in signal interaction with the universal bottom plate through the electric connection of the CD96 interface and the CD96 needle groove; according to the invention, universalization, configuration and programming of the simulation system interface board can be realized.

technical field [0001] The invention belongs to the technical field of real-time simulation, and in particular relates to a real-time simulation system signal transfer universal board. Background technique [0002] Real-time simulation technology is an emerging technology that integrates computer, electrical, mechanical and other disciplines. The actual device behavior is accurately simulated through digital circuits. Compared with ordinary simulation, real-time simulation has higher accuracy and reliability, which can effectively improve research and development efficiency and reduce test risks.
